DZOFilm Introduces the Gnosis 24mm Macro Cinema Lens

DZOFilm introduces its Gnosis 24mm T2.8 macro cine lens less than a month after releasing the Pictor 12-25mm T2.8 parfocal cinema lens.
The Gnosis 24mm macro lens from DZOFilm has many of the same key features as the Gnosis 32mm, 65mm, and 90mm prime macro lenses from the company, but it has a larger field of view. Full-frame format cameras have a field of vision of 83.8 degrees, while VV format cameras have a field of view of 88 degrees.

The Gnosis 24mm T2.8 lens has a minimum focus distance of 15.5 cm and a maximum magnification ratio of 0.8:1 at its focal length. The Gnosis 32mm, 65mm, and 90mm macro lenses, which are its counterparts, offer magnification ratios of 1:1, 1.33:1, and 1.5:1, respectively. One of the new Gnosis prime’s distinctive selling features over rival full-frame cinema lenses is its incredibly close focusing distance.
The focus ring on the Gnosis macro cine lens series features a 300-degree revolution and is manually adjustable.

The T2.8 big apertures found in the Gnosis series enable good image quality in low-light conditions and a relatively shallow depth of field. The lens has a 16-bladed diaphragm for its aperture. The iris’s rotation angle is 62 degrees and is manually controlled.

The optical formula comprises 12 elements in 10 groups, including two low-dispersion elements and three high-refractive indexes (HRI) elements. The lens claims to provide colors with little chromatic aberration and rich contrast.

Aluminum alloy is used to construct all Gnosis lenses, including the new 24mm macro model. The 24mm lens weighs 2.79 pounds, making it the least heavy of the four (1,265 grams). This Gnosis lens is also the shortest at 100 millimeters. The lenses are easily swappable inside a rigged configuration because all four have an identical front diameter of 114mm, a 105mm filter thread, and a 0.8 gear mod.

The DZOFilm Gnosis 24mm T2.8 macro lens will cost $5,389 and be accessible mid-March in PL, EF, and LPL mounts. At $15,999, a three-lens package including the Gnosis 24mm, 32mm, and 65mm lenses will be offered. The three-lens kit includes a hard-shell carrying case created especially for it.
